‘No way to verify the signatures’
But they have been providing lawyer services, they admit: (from left) Antonio Binarao, Marcelo Inodio, Hilario Dalgo and Antonio de Real. All admitted having signed legal documents for several years although they had not passed the bar and none of them had gone to law school. (Sun.star photo/Amper Campaña)
It will take some time for efforts to amend the 1987 Constitution to prosper in Cebu City, after local poll officers said they have no way of verifying the signatures gathered in the people’s initiative campaign.

The local poll office also cannot start processing the signed forms since there are no instructions yet from the Commission on Elections (Comelec) central office, City Election Officer Simaco Labata said.

“There is no order from Comelec Manila regarding the matter and even if there was, we cannot verify the signatures because we have no basis for verification since all our voters’ records are in Manila,” he told Sun.Star Cebu.

NBI arrests 4 fake ‘lawyers’
Agents of the National Bureau of Investigation (NBI) yesterday arrested four “fake lawyers” illegally offering notarial services off benches along Sanciangko St., Cebu City.
